Divi: Das beste WordPress-Theme aller Zeiten!

Mehr 901.000 Downloads, Divi ist das beliebteste WordPress-Theme der Welt. Es ist vollständig, einfach zu bedienen und enthält mehr als 62-freie Vorlagen.

Ihre Datenbank kann mit nutzlosen Dateien gefüllt sein, die Ihre Arbeit unweigerlich verlangsamen Wordpress-Blog.

Durch regelmäßige Bereinigungen können Sie die Größe Ihrer Datenbank erheblich reduzieren, was bedeutet, dass Sicherungsdateien leichter und schneller auszuführen sind.

In diesem Tutorial werden wir einige Aspekte beim Bereinigen der Datenbank mit einigen Plugins und einigen SQL-Abfragen erläutern. Wir werden auch die kleinen Tipps für mehrere Websites und einzelne Websites durchgehen.

Grundhält

Bevor Sie mit der Bereinigung beginnen, müssen Sie eine Sicherungskopie Ihrer Datenbank, aber auch Ihrer Dateien erstellen.

Manchmal kann etwas schief gehen. Das Aufbewahren einer Kopie Ihrer Website kann bei der Wiederherstellung hilfreich sein, wenn nicht alles ordnungsgemäß funktioniert. In diesem Fall haben wir Tutorials, die Ihnen helfen können, einschließlich:

Entfernen Sie unnötige Plugins

Eine der effektivsten Möglichkeiten, um Unordnung in Ihrer Datenbank zu reduzieren, besteht darin, Plugins zu entfernen, die Sie nicht benötigen oder derzeit nicht verwenden.

Plugins belegen normalerweise Speicherplatz in der Datenbank, weshalb das Entfernen unnötiger Plugins ein vorbereitender Schritt beim Bereinigen der Datenbank ist.

So führen Sie SQL-Befehle in Ihrer Datenbank aus

Sie haben es erraten, Sie müssen auf Ihre Datenbank zugreifen, um auf diese verschiedenen Reinigungsoptionen zugreifen zu können. Wenn Sie sich nicht an Ihren Benutzernamen und Ihr Passwort erinnern, finden Sie diese in der Datei "wp-config.php" im Stammverzeichnis Ihrer Installation.

Der Code in dieser Datei ähnelt dem folgenden:

wp-config-Probe

In diesem Bild sollte der Text "Ihr Benutzername" durch den Datenbankbenutzernamen und der Text "Dies ist Ihr Passwort" durch den tatsächlichen Namen des Benutzers ersetzt werden.

Sobald Sie auf phpMyAdmin sind (in Ihrem CPanel verfügbar), klicken Sie auf die Datenbank Ihrer WordPress-Installation (im Bild ist es der Wert der Konstante "DB_NAME"), dann klicken Sie auf " SQL".

tab-SQL-phpmyadmin

Auf dieser Seite können Sie SQL-Abfragen eingeben und auf die Schaltfläche " erfüllen".

Wenn Sie eine Meldung sehen, dass keine Tabellen zugewiesen wurden, ist dies gut gemacht.

Nachdem wir wissen, wo unsere SQL-Abfragen abgelegt werden müssen, ist es Zeit, sich an die Arbeit zu machen.

Entfernen Sie Plugins und persistente Daten aus Artikeln

Nach der Deinstallation von Plugins, die Sie nicht verwenden, ist es manchmal erforderlich, Ihre Datenbank auch von Daten zu löschen, die von diesen Plugins hinterlassen wurden. Auf diese Weise entfernen wir auch persistente Daten aus Artikeln.

wp-post-meta

Wenn Sie ein Netzwerk mit mehreren Standorten verwenden, probieren Sie dieses aus

wp-post-meta-Multi-Site

Erstellen Sie ganz einfach Ihre Website mit Elementor

Mit Elementor können Sie erstellen Einfach und kostenlos jedes Website- oder Blog-Design mit einem professionellen Look. Hören Sie auf, viel für eine Website zu zahlen, die Sie selbst erstellen können.

In dieser Anforderung müssen Sie den Ausdruck "#" durch die Kennung der Site (im Netzwerk) ersetzen, die Sie bereinigen möchten, und der Ausdruck "Ihr Meta-Schlüssel" muss durch den Wert ersetzt werden, den Sie löschen möchten .

So entfernen Sie alle Spam-Kommentare

Die unerwünschten Kommentare existieren seit Anbeginn der Zeit und scheinen mit der Zeit nicht zu verschwinden. Wenn Sie eine überwältigende Anzahl unerwünschter Kommentare haben, finden Sie hier die Abfrage, mit der Sie alles bereinigen können.

Unterdrückung des-negativen Kommentare

Für ein Netzwerk mit mehreren Standorten müssen Sie nur den folgenden Code verwenden:

Unterdrückung-of-Bewertungen-Multi-Site

Wie im vorherigen Beispiel müssen Sie lediglich den Wert "#" durch den Wert ersetzen, der der Kennung der Site entspricht, an der Sie den Vorgang ausführen möchten.

So entfernen Sie Kommentare, deren Moderation noch aussteht

Wenn Sie eine große Anzahl von Kommentaren haben, die Sie noch nicht überprüft haben, ist diese Abfrage hilfreich, da Sie damit alles löschen können. Stellen Sie sicher, dass Sie die echten und gültigen Kommentare nicht löschen, bevor Sie diesen Vorgang ausführen.

Anfragen, Kommentare

Verwenden Sie für Netzwerke mit mehreren Standorten den folgenden Code:

remove-Kommentar-WPMU

Ersetzen Sie wie bei allen vorherigen Codes den Ausdruck "#" durch die Site-ID.

So entfernen Sie nicht verwendete Tags

Wenn Sie wie ich sind, haben Sie wahrscheinlich viele Tags, und im Laufe der Zeit werden einige von ihnen möglicherweise immer weniger verwendet, und möglicherweise nicht, weil Sie sie aus einem Element entfernt haben. Mit dieser Abfrage können Sie alle Beschriftungen entfernen, die keinem Element zugeordnet sind.

LÖSCHEN AB wp_terms wt
INNER JOIN wp_term_taxonomy wtt ON wt.term_id = wtt.term_id WO wtt.Taxonomie = 'post_tag' UND wtt.zählen = 0;

Für Ihr Netzwerk mit mehreren Standorten müssen Sie den Ausdruck '#' durch die Standortkennung ersetzen und den folgenden Code anwenden:

LÖSCHEN AB wp_#_terms wt
INNER JOIN wp_#_term_taxonomy wtt ON wt.term_id = wtt.term_id WHERE wtt.taxonomy = 'post_tag' AND wtt.count = 0;

Wie entfernen Pingbacks

Wenn Sie die Pingback-Option deaktivieren und alle in Ihrer Datenbank verfügbaren Pingbacks entfernen möchten, kann diese Abfrage hilfreich sein.

pingback-Unterdrückung

Sie möchten Ihre Produkte im Internet verkaufen?

Laden Sie WooCommerce kostenlos herunter, die besten E-Commerce-Plugins, um Ihre physischen und digitalen Produkte auf WordPress zu verkaufen und ganz einfach Ihren Online-Shop zu erstellen. Perfekt für Anfänger.

Für Netzwerke mit mehreren Standorten

Unterdrückung-pingback-WPMU

So werden Sie Trackbacks los

Wenn Sie Pingbacks entfernen möchten, müssen Sie gleichzeitig die Trackbacks entfernen. Hier ist eine Anfrage, die Ihnen in diese Richtung helfen kann.

Trackbacks-Unterdrückung

Für Netzwerke mit mehreren Standorten:

Multi-Netzwerk

Denken Sie daran, dass das "#" - Abzeichen durch Ihre Blog-ID ersetzt werden muss.

So löschen Sie Artikelrevisionen

Bei Blogs, die es schon lange gibt, können sich Bewertungen schnell in Ihrer Datenbank ansammeln. Führen Sie diese Abfrage aus, um diese schnell zu entfernen.

LÖSCHEN a, b, c
AB wp_posts hat
LEFT JOIN b wp_term_relationships ON ( a.ID = b.object_id)
LEFT JOIN wp_postmeta c ON ( a.ID = c.post_id )
LEFT JOIN wp_term_taxonomy von ON ( b.term_taxonomy_id = d.term_taxonomy_id)
WO a.post_type = 'Revision'
UND d.Taxonomie != 'link_category';

Für das Multisite-Netzwerk kann dieser Code an allen Standorten außer dem Principal verwendet werden.

LÖSCHEN a, b, c
AB wp_#_posts hat
LEFT JOIN wp_#_term_relationships b ON (= a.ID b.object_id)
LEFT JOIN wp_#_postmeta c ON (= a.ID c.post_id)
LEFT JOIN wp_#_term_taxonomy auf ON (= b.term_taxonomy_id d.term_taxonomy_id)
WO a.post_type = 'Revision'
UND d.Taxonomie != 'link_category';

Stellen Sie sicher, dass Sie den Index "#" immer durch Ihre Blog-ID ersetzen.

So entfernen Sie nicht mehr verwendete Shortcodes

Wenn Sie mehrere Plugins getestet haben, für die die Verwendung eines Shortcodes in Ihrem Blog erforderlich ist, und dieses Plugin irgendwann gelöscht haben, ist es möglicherweise schwierig, alle diese Artikel schnell zu finden.

Mit diesem Code können Sie nicht mehr verwendete Shortcodes schnell entfernen.

AKTUELL wp_post SET POST_CONTENT = ersetzen (POST_CONTENT, '[Your-Shortcode]', '' );

Ersetzen Sie den Ausdruck " [Your-Shortcode] Durch den Shortcode, den Sie löschen möchten.

Für Multisite-Netzwerke gibt es einen Code, den Sie verwenden können. Stellen Sie sicher, dass Sie den Wert "#" durch die ID jedes Blogs ersetzen.

AKTUELL wp_#_post SET post_content = replace (post_content, '[Ihr-Shortcode]', ”);

Wie alt Elemente zu löschen

Wenn Ihre Website schon eine Weile läuft, haben Sie wahrscheinlich einige veraltete Artikel, die definitiv keine heißen Artikel mehr sind. Und wenn Sie ein Problem mit diesen Elementen haben, möchten Sie sie möglicherweise entfernen. Dazu müssen Sie den folgenden Code verwenden. Ersetzen Sie den Wert "# -of-days" durch die Anzahl der Tage zwischen den letzten und den zu löschenden Artikeln.

Wenn Sie beispielsweise Artikel entfernen möchten, die 5 Jahre alt sind, müssen Sie "1825" angeben.

alte Post

Für das Multisite-Netzwerk können Sie den folgenden Code verwenden:

Unterdrückung-of-Waren-WPMU

Ändern Sie den Wert wp _ # _ Beiträge „Mit“ wp_ [ID von Ihrem Blog] _posts". Denken Sie daran, die Anzahl der Tage zwischen den aktuellen und den zu löschenden Artikeln anzugeben.

So entfernen Sie unerwünschte Kommentare

Manchmal ist dein Tisch " wp_commentsmeta Wird aufgrund von Spam-Kommentaren mit unnötigen Daten gefüllt. Dies kann eine Abfrage sein, die nicht jedem gefällt, da sie manchmal zu Problemen führen kann, insbesondere wenn Sie ein Plugin hatten, das diese Daten verwendete und sie wiederverwenden möchten.

Meta-Kommentare

Wenn Sie diese Kommentare auch in einem Netzwerk mit mehreren Standorten entfernen möchten, führen Sie einfach den folgenden Code aus:

Kommentare-Junk-WPMU

So optimieren Sie die Tabelle Ihrer Datenbank

Mit wenigen Klicks können Sie Ihre Tabelle auch ohne Verwendung eines Plugins optimieren:

optimieren-the-Basis-of-Daten

Das war es für dieses Tutorial zur manuellen Optimierung Ihrer Wordpress-Blog. Zögern Sie nicht, uns zu kontaktieren, wenn Sie Grauzonen haben oder das Tutorial mit Ihren Freunden zu teilen.

%d Blogger wie diese Seite: